22 December 2022 Daily Human Rights Report

(12/211) Police Prevention to a Protest in Tunceli…

The police prevented the press declaration of the Health and Social Services’ Employees Union (SES) Tunceli branch, in front of the Provincial Directorate of Family and Social Services regarding the mobbing allegations, on December 21, 2022. It is learned that the press declaration was held elsewhere.

(12/212) Journalist on Trial in Ankara…

The final trial of the case against journalist Hayri Demir, on the grounds of ‘being an illegal organisation member’ and ‘making propaganda for an illegal organisation’ is held at Ankara Heavy Penal Court No. 15 on December 21, 2022. The court sentenced Hayri Demir to 2 years 9 months and 22 days on the charge of ‘making propaganda for an illegal organisation’.

(12/213) Journalist on Trial in Istanbul…

The trial of the case against Evrensel newspaper’s editor-in-chief Görkem Kınacı, upon the complaint of Sakarya Governorate’s Office regarding the news report titled “Racist attack in Sakarya: Dad dies, son under treatment” about the racist attack in Sakarya on December 16, 2018; is held at Istanbul Bakırköy Penal Court of First Instance No. 21 on December 22, 2022. Görkem Kınacı attended the trial and made his defence. The court adjourned the trial to April 4, 2023.

(12/214) Association Executive on Trial in Diyarbakır…

The trial of the case against Rosa Women’s Association executive member lawyer Elif Tirenç İpek Ulaş, is held at Diyarbakır Heavy Penal Court No. 8 on December 22, 2022. The court adjourned the trial to February 22, 2023.

(12/215) People on Trial in Istanbul…

The final trial of the case against 22 people who were detained by the police intervening in the commemoration held in Istanbul on July 20, 2019 for those who lost their lives in the Suruç Massacre is held at Istanbul Heavy Penal Court No. 37 on December 21, 2022. The court sentenced 22 people to 1 year and 3 months each on the charge of ‘violating the Law on Meetings and Demonstrations’.

(12/216) Administrative Fine for Television Channels…

It is learned from the news coverage of December 21, 2022 that the Radio and Television Supreme Council (RTUK) issued Halk TV channel (3 times), TELE 1 TV channel (2 times) and Fox TV channel once with administrative fines.

(12/217) Detentions and Arrests in Alleged Link to Coup Attempt…

It is learned that 20 people were detained in Istanbul on December 22, 2022.

[1]The reports on the human rights violations of the Documentation Center are claims unless they are certified. The claim of violation either is certified through thoroughly investigations of HRFT Documentation Center, including by judicial verdicts, and becomes a definite data or it is not included to the annual report.
